1. Identification Options

Correct identification of arachnids inside Georgia necessitates a eager understanding of key morphological traits. These options, together with physique dimension, coloration, leg markings, and eye association, function definitive markers distinguishing totally different species. Take into account, as an illustration, the black widow (Latrodectus mactans) identifiable by its shiny black physique and distinctive pink hourglass marking on its stomach. Conversely, the brown recluse (Loxosceles reclusa), whereas much less distinctly marked, presents a attribute violin-shaped sample on its cephalothorax. This distinction underscores the significance of visible cues in species differentiation.

The sensible significance of this detailed identification extends past mere classification. Accurately figuring out a spider facilitates an knowledgeable evaluation of potential dangers. Whereas most arachnids pose minimal risk, sure species possess venom that will trigger medically vital reactions. Distinguishing between innocent home spiders and probably harmful species permits for applicable preventative measures or medical intervention. Moreover, observing delicate variations in bodily traits, such because the presence or absence of spines on legs, can differentiate carefully associated however ecologically distinct species.

3. Internet Construction

Internet construction is a big attribute used to categorise and perceive the conduct of assorted arachnid species all through Georgia. The structure of an internet supplies insights into the spider’s searching technique, prey choice, and environmental adaptation.

  • Orb Webs

    Orb webs, characterised by their round, radial symmetry, are constructed by orb-weaver spiders (household Araneidae). Species resembling Neoscona crucifera create these intricate traps to seize flying bugs. The sticky silk of the spiral threads ensnares prey, whereas the spider stays vigilant on the net’s heart or close by. These webs are sometimes in-built open areas like gardens and fields.

  • Sheet Webs

    Sheet webs are horizontal, flat constructions usually present in grassy areas or below vegetation. Grass spiders (household Agelenidae) assemble these webs with a funnel-shaped retreat the place the spider awaits prey. When an insect lands on the sheet, the spider shortly emerges to seize it. The Agelenopsis genus is a typical instance in Georgia.

  • Tangle Webs

    Tangle webs, also referred to as cobwebs, are irregular, three-dimensional constructions usually in-built darkish, undisturbed areas resembling corners of rooms or beneath furnishings. Cellar spiders (household Pholcidae) and a few cobweb spiders (household Theridiidae) create these webs. The tangled threads serve to disorient and entice prey, which the spider then wraps in silk.

  • Triangle Webs

    Triangle webs are distinctive constructions constructed by triangle weaver spiders (household Uloboridae). These webs are characterised by their triangular form and using cribellate silk, a non-sticky silk that’s combed out with specialised hairs. The spider plucks the online, inflicting vibrations that entice and ensnare prey. Hyptiotes cavatus is a species present in Georgia recognized for this net kind.

4. Venom Efficiency

The evaluation of venom efficiency is essential in understanding the potential dangers related to arachnids prevalent in Georgia. Whereas nearly all of species pose little to no risk to people, consciousness of venom traits and their potential results is crucial for public well being and security.

  • Toxicity Ranges

    Arachnid venom includes advanced mixtures of enzymes, proteins, and different compounds that act upon the nervous system or tissues of prey. Toxicity ranges fluctuate considerably amongst species. Commonest spiders in Georgia possess venom of comparatively low toxicity to people, leading to localized ache and swelling upon envenomation. Nonetheless, sure species, such because the black widow, include neurotoxic venom that may trigger extra extreme systemic results.

  • Black Widow (Latrodectus mactans)

    The black widow’s venom incorporates -latrotoxin, which impacts nerve endings, resulting in muscle cramping, ache, and, in uncommon instances, extra critical issues. Whereas fatalities are unusual, envenomation could be notably regarding for susceptible populations, resembling younger youngsters and the aged. Medical intervention could also be essential to handle signs.

  • Brown Recluse (Loxosceles reclusa)

    The brown recluse’s venom incorporates enzymes that trigger tissue harm, resulting in necrosis. Bites could initially be painless, however can turn into ulcerating lesions over time. The severity of the response depends upon the quantity of venom injected and particular person sensitivity. Medical consideration is commonly required to forestall or handle tissue harm.

  • Non-Deadly Envenomation

    Many widespread Georgia spiders have venom designed to subdue small insect prey. Whereas a chunk could trigger momentary discomfort, it’s not medically vital. These species, together with many orb-weavers and home spiders, pose minimal danger to people. 5. Dietary Habits

The dietary habits of arachnids considerably affect their ecological position and inhabitants dynamics inside Georgia. Understanding these habits supplies perception into the meals net and the spider’s interplay with different species.

  • Insectivorous Weight-reduction plan

    Nearly all of arachnids in Georgia are insectivorous, preying on a big selection of bugs. This predatory conduct regulates insect populations, stopping outbreaks that would negatively influence agriculture or human well being. Orb-weaver spiders, for instance, seize flying bugs of their webs, whereas wolf spiders actively hunt bugs on the bottom.

  • Prey Specificity

    Whereas many spiders are generalist predators, some exhibit prey specificity. Sure species could preferentially goal specific varieties of bugs. For example, some leaping spiders focus on searching flies, whereas others goal ants. This specialization can scale back competitors amongst spider species and contribute to the soundness of the ecosystem.

  • Searching Methods

    Arachnids make use of numerous searching methods, together with net constructing, lively pursuit, and ambush predation. Internet-building spiders depend on their webs to seize prey, whereas lively hunters, resembling wolf spiders, chase down their targets. Ambush predators, like crab spiders, camouflage themselves on flowers and anticipate unsuspecting bugs to strategy. These various methods replicate the adaptability of arachnids to totally different environments and prey sorts.

  • Cannibalism and Intraspecific Predation

    Cannibalism and intraspecific predation happen in some arachnid species, notably below circumstances of restricted sources or excessive inhabitants density. This conduct can regulate inhabitants dimension and scale back competitors amongst people. The black widow, for instance, is thought for sometimes consuming the male after mating. This conduct highlights the advanced interactions inside spider populations.

6. Life Cycle

The life cycle of arachnids considerably influences their distribution, abundance, and interactions inside Georgia’s numerous ecosystems. Variations in life cycle parameters resembling improvement time, reproductive charge, and overwintering methods straight have an effect on inhabitants dynamics and ecological roles of various species.

  • Egg Stage

    Arachnids provoke their life cycle as eggs, sometimes encased inside a silken egg sac. The situation and safety of the egg sac are essential for survival. Some species, like wolf spiders, carry their egg sacs connected to their spinnerets, whereas others conceal them inside sheltered environments. Egg sac dimension and the variety of eggs per sac fluctuate significantly throughout species, straight impacting reproductive potential and influencing inhabitants development charges amongst arachnids in Georgia.

  • Spiderling Stage

    Upon hatching, spiderlings resemble miniature variations of grownup spiders. They endure a number of molts, shedding their exoskeletons to develop. Dispersal is essential throughout this stage. Many spiderlings make the most of ballooning, releasing silk threads to be carried by the wind to new habitats. Mortality charges are usually excessive because of predation and environmental components. The length of the spiderling stage varies relying on species and environmental circumstances inside Georgia’s ecosystems.

  • Maturity and Copy

    Reaching maturity marks the onset of reproductive capabilities. Male spiders sometimes have interaction in elaborate courtship rituals to draw females, usually dealing with dangers of predation. Mating behaviors fluctuate broadly amongst species. Following mating, females lay eggs, generally producing a number of egg sacs all through their lifespan. Grownup lifespan ranges from a couple of months to a number of years, relying on the species and environmental stressors prevalent in Georgia.

  • Overwintering Methods

    Arachnids make use of varied overwintering methods to outlive chilly temperatures in Georgia. Some species overwinter as eggs, spiderlings, or adults, in search of refuge in sheltered areas resembling leaf litter, below rocks, or inside buildings. Others produce antifreeze-like compounds to face up to freezing circumstances. Overwintering success considerably impacts inhabitants dimension and distribution within the subsequent spring and summer season months.

Query 1: How can one precisely establish a probably harmful spider in Georgia?

Correct identification requires cautious remark of key traits. The black widow (Latrodectus mactans) is identifiable by its shiny black physique and pink hourglass marking. The brown recluse (Loxosceles reclusa) presents a violin-shaped sample on its cephalothorax. Verify identification via a number of sources and train warning if not sure.

Query 2: What measures must be taken if bitten by a suspected venomous spider?

If bitten by a suspected venomous spider, clear the wound with cleaning soap and water. Apply a chilly compress. Search medical consideration instantly, notably if systemic signs resembling muscle cramping, nausea, or tissue harm develop. If potential, safely accumulate the spider for identification by medical professionals.

Query 3: Are all spiders in Georgia venomous?

All spiders possess venom used to subdue prey; nonetheless, the bulk pose minimal risk to people. Solely a small fraction of species have venom potent sufficient to trigger medically vital reactions. Commonest spiders are innocent and supply worthwhile ecosystem companies.

Query 4: What’s the greatest strategy for managing spiders inside a house?

Preventative measures embody sealing cracks and crevices, lowering muddle, and sustaining cleanliness. If direct intervention is critical, rigorously relocate spiders outside when potential. Take into account skilled pest management companies for persistent infestations or issues concerning venomous species.

Query 5: How do spiders contribute to the ecosystem?

Spiders function key predators of bugs, regulating populations and stopping outbreaks. Additionally they act as a meals supply for different animals and contribute to nutrient biking. Their presence is integral to sustaining ecological stability.

Query 6: Is it essential to kill all spiders encountered inside a residential space?

Until the spider poses an instantaneous risk (e.g., confirmed black widow in a regularly used space), relocation is usually preferable. Most spiders are helpful and play a task in controlling insect pests. Indiscriminate killing is pointless and might disrupt the native ecosystem.
